High-Efficiency Industrial Plasticizer

Dibutyl Phthalate is valued for its plasticizing capabilities, especially in flexible PVC manufacturing. Its superior compatibility with resins, rubber, nitrocellulose, and adhesives makes it indispensable across various industrial sectors, ensuring products achieve the necessary softness and flexibility.


Handling and Storage Guidelines

Store DBP in a tightly sealed container, away from foodstuffs, heat, and strong oxidizers, within cool, dry, and well-ventilated spaces. Compliance with safety requirements due to its classification as a toxic substance (Hazard Class 6.1, UN 3082) ensures a safe working environment and maintains product quality.


Environmental and Safety Considerations

DBP is classified as harmful to aquatic life and should not be released into the environment. Use with appropriate protective equipment, and ensure spills are contained and disposed of according to local regulations. Always keep the material away from incompatible substances to avoid hazardous situations.

FAQs of Di butyl Phthalate (DBP):


Q: How is Dibutyl Phthalate typically used in industrial applications?

A: Dibutyl Phthalate is mainly used as a plasticizer to enhance the flexibility, softness, and workability of PVC, rubber, adhesives, coatings, resins, inks, and nitrocellulose. It helps achieve the desired mechanical properties in finished products.

Q: What precautions should be taken during the storage of Dibutyl Phthalate?

A: Store DBP in a cool, dry, and well-ventilated area, in tightly sealed containers. Keep it away from heat, sources of ignition, strong oxidizing agents, and foodstuffs to maintain safety and product stability.

Q: When is it necessary to use protective equipment with DBP?

A: Protective gear, including gloves and eye protection, should be used whenever handling DBP to prevent skin or eye contact, as it is classified as a toxic substance and poses health risks upon exposure.

Q: Where should Dibutyl Phthalate be disposed of after use?

A: DBP disposal should follow local, national, or regional regulations due to its environmentally hazardous nature. Do not release into water systems; use authorized chemical disposal services for safe handling.

Q: What are the benefits of using DBP as a plasticizer?

A: DBP imparts significant flexibility and durability to industrial plastics, enhancing product performance and longevity. Its compatibility with a wide range of polymers and solvents makes it a preferred choice in the production process.

Q: How long can Dibutyl Phthalate be stored without quality loss?

A: When stored under recommended conditionscool, dry, and well-ventilated areas, in sealed containersDBP maintains its stability and effectiveness for up to two years.

Q: What process ensures the safe handling of DBP during transportation?

A: During transportation, DBP should be securely packed in approved containers (such as 200 kg drums or IBC totes), clearly labeled with hazard information, and handled by trained personnel to prevent leaks or accidental exposure.
